Key factors include distance to classified bushland, vegetation type, slope, and historical bushfire activity in the region. The New South Wales fire authority maps bushfire-prone areas and assigns BAL (Bushfire Attack Level) ratings.
The area is designated as bushfire prone, requiring specific building standards for new constructions.
CSIRO research indicates climate change is extending fire seasons and increasing the number of severe fire weather days across southern and eastern Australia. For Nungatta South, this may mean shifts in bushfire risk levels over the coming decades, making property-level BAL assessment increasingly important.

Nungatta South sits within ClimateNest's suburb-level hazard model for bushfire risk. 18.8% of the suburb's land area is mapped in high-risk bushfire zones and 64.9% in moderate-risk zones, based on the national hazard overlay. Exposure at this scale varies street by street, which is why an address-level check matters before you buy or insure a specific property in Nungatta South.
Nungatta South (postcode 2551) is tracked in ClimateNest's suburb hazard model, which maps the share of the suburb's land exposed to each hazard at high and moderate levels. The suburb's highest high-risk exposures are bushfire (18.8% of land in high-risk zones), riverine flood (13.3% of land in high-risk zones), surface flood (5.4% of land in high-risk zones). Exposure is not uniform across Nungatta South — individual properties can sit well above or below these averages, so an address-level check is recommended before buying, selling or insuring.

What BAL rating applies to properties in Nungatta South?
BAL ratings in Nungatta South depend on the property's distance from classified vegetation, vegetation type, and slope. A site-specific assessment under AS 3959 is required to determine the exact BAL rating for any property within the suburb.
Does bushfire risk affect insurance in Nungatta South?
Yes, properties in bushfire-prone parts of Nungatta South may face higher building insurance premiums. Insurers assess bushfire risk based on BAL rating, fire history, and proximity to bushland. Some insurers may restrict cover in very high-risk locations.
What bushfire mitigation measures help protect homes in Nungatta South?
Effective bushfire mitigation includes maintaining cleared asset protection zones, using ember-proof mesh on vents, installing metal gutter guards, using non-combustible building materials, and maintaining defendable space. Consult the New South Wales fire authority for property-specific guidance.
